FRI, OCT 28- DUBLIN SIGHTSEEING
Set off with a local guide who will show you around the prominent historic
buildings and monuments of Dublin. Stop to tour St. Patrick's Cathedral,
which is almost as old as the city itself. Next stop in Trinity College to view the
8th century Book of Kells. The rest of the afternoon and evening are free for
independent activities, sightseeing, shopping, dining, pubs and much more.

SAT, OCT 29- IRISH NATIONAL STUD & CORK TOUR
Leaving Dublin drive to Kildare which is in the heart of Ireland's horse
country. A visit to the Irish National Stud will show you the history and current
trends of horse-breeding in Ireland. Then take a walk around the Japanese
Gardens which were established in 1908 and represent the "Life of Man"
from cradle to grave in the traditional Japanese style of gardening. Also see
the charming St. Fiachras Garden with water features and beehive huts.
Next travel to the Rock of Cashel to take photos of the huge outcrop with
many ecclesiastical ruins, which trace the history of Christianity in Ireland.
Continue your drive south past the gentle slopes of the Galtee Mountains
and rich dairying country to Cork on the south coast. Upon arrival embark on
a walking tour of the main areas of Cork, Ireland's second largest city set on
the River Lee. Next visit the English Market, which has been in business for
over 112 years. It is highlighted by food historians and writers as well as
local, national and international media outlets as a food emporium. The
English Market was visited by Queen Elizabeth II and H.R.H. the Duke of
Edinburgh on May 20, 2011. After your visit, check into your hotel and settle
into your room before dinner.

SUN, OCT 30- MICHAEL COLLINS CENTRE, CHARLES FORT & KINSALE
After breakfast, travel to the fishing town of Clonakilty. Upon arrival visit the
Michael Collins Centre and proceed to the Cottage/theatre for a twenty minute
audio visual which explores his childhood, family history, school days and the
important Collins sites around Clonakilty. The presentation ends with a guided
tour of the ambush trail. Then you will have some free time to explore on your
own. Continue your drive to visit Charles Fort, which was constructed in the
late 17th century on the site of an earlier coastal fortification. Charles Fort is a
classic example of a star-shaped fort and William Robinson, architect of the
Royal Hospital in Kilmainham, Dublin, and Superintendent of Fortifications, is
credited with designing the Fort. Then enjoy some free time in Kinsale in what
is dubbed the Gourmet Capital of Ireland. Return to Cork in time for dinner.

MON, OCT 31- COBH & BALLYMALOE COOKERY SCHOOL


Today, drive a short distance to the east of Cork to Cobh, the harbor town for
large ships. Visit the Cobh Heritage Centre, which depicts the varied history of
emigration from Ireland and many European countries to the United States
over the past 150 years. Cobh was the last port of call for the "Titanic" and
many liners that carried emigrants to the New World. This informative display is
housed in the rail station through which all of the Irish emigrants had to pass.
In the afternoon, enjoy a cooking lesson at the Ballymaloe Cookery School.
Ballymaloe is not only a byword for good food but also one of Europes
foremost cookery schools. At its heart is a culinary philosophy founded on
enhancing the natural flavors of the best and freshest local ingredients. Facilities at the school are first class and Ballymaloe has a reputation for a warm
welcome from staff, tutors and the many guest chefs. The courses are intensive, but the atmosphere is always friendly and individual attention is always
given to every student. After your cooking lesson, enjoy an authentic Irish dinner with your group. Then return to Cork and settle in for the evening.

TUE, NOV 1- BLARNEY CASTLE & MUCKROSS HOUSE
Leave Cork and drive just a few miles to Blarney where you will have an
opportunity to climb to the battlements of Blarney Castle to kiss the famed
"Stone of Eloquence." Also visit the Blarney Woollen Mills, which have a good
range of Irish products before heading west into the mountainous country of
County Kerry. Just outside Killarney visit Muckross House, a 19th century
mansion set in a magnificent setting on the shores of Muckross Lake with
the mountains in the background. Take a guided tour around the house with
its elegant furnishings. Also stroll through the gardens and take photos. An
old-fashioned horse drawn jaunting car will bring you back to Killarney.
Upon arrival check into your hotel for dinner and your overnight stay.

WED, NOV 2- RING OF KERRY TOUR
Today explore the Ring of Kerry - 100 miles of marvelous scenery consisting
of the highest peaks in Ireland on one side and a coastline scattered with
golden beaches and rocky headlands on the other. Enjoy plenty of stops to
view the scenery and take photos. Travel through Glenbeigh and Cahirciveen and on to Waterville and the colorful village of Sneem. Stop at
Ladys View for a view of the three lakes of Killarney with the mountains and
the town in the background. Return to Killarney for some time to freshen up
before dinner at the hotel restaurant.
